Summary
Section titled “Summary”Implement CSTP client library for calling remote agents’ CSTP endpoints.
- Python client library for CSTP methods
- CLI for manual calls
- Auto-retry with backoff
- Connection pooling
- Agent registry for known agents
Non-Goals
Section titled “Non-Goals”- Agent discovery service
- Automatic failover
- Load balancing

async def close(self): """Close HTTP client.""" await self._client.aclose()JSON-RPC Call
Section titled “JSON-RPC Call”async def _call( self, method: str, params: dict,) -> dict: """Make JSON-RPC call with retry."""
request = { "jsonrpc": "2.0", "method": method, "id": str(uuid.uuid4()), "params": params, }
for attempt in range(self.retries): try: response = await self._client.post( f"{self.agent_url}/cstp", json=request, ) response.raise_for_status()
result = response.json()
if "error" in result: raise CstpError( code=result["error"]["code"], message=result["error"]["message"], )
return result["result"]
except httpx.HTTPStatusError as e: if e.response.status_code == 429: # Rate limited, backoff await asyncio.sleep(2 ** attempt) continue raise
except httpx.RequestError: if attempt < self.retries - 1: await asyncio.sleep(2 ** attempt) continue raise
raise CstpError(-32000, "Max retries exceeded")Agent Registry
